What Is Digimon Emerald Project?

It’s a role-playing game focused on raising and battling Digimon creatures, a common theme among GBA titles. The core of the game involves collecting Digimon, training them, exploring different areas, and battling other trainers. The turn-based combat and creature management make for a gameplay experience that’s simple yet engaging, with a focus on strategy and collection.

The progression is straightforward—capture Digimon, level them up, and boost their stats to prepare for fights. While the story isn’t complex or branching, the game offers enough depth with its mechanics for players to enjoy catching new Digimon and refining their team to face stronger opponents. It’s a loop that keeps you coming back for more.

What Keeps You Coming Back

The main appeal is in collecting. Trying out different team setups and hunting for rare Digimon keeps things interesting. Each Digimon has its own strengths, weaknesses, and evolutions, so experimenting with team composition adds variety. The game also encourages replaying with different strategies and completing optional challenges.

Its easy-to-understand gameplay makes it accessible, but battles require some tactical thinking. The open-ended nature of training and fighting offers plenty of room for experimenting. Handy Tips

Here are some tips to help you get the most out of Digimon Emerald Project:

  • Capture a variety of Digimon early to build a strong team.
  • Train your Digimon consistently to improve their stats and unlock evolutions.
  • Pay attention to each Digimon’s strengths and weaknesses during battles.
  • Explore every area carefully to find rare Digimon and hidden items.
  • Try different team strategies in battles to see what works best against tough opponents.
  • Save your game often, especially before tricky battles or tough encounters.
